Procedure after the death of the loan holder


Inform the bank: First of all, inform the bank from which the loan has been taken that the loan holder has died. This will stop the bank from further installments and there will be no problems like check bounce.

Life Insurance Policy: Most vehicle loans are accompanied by a life insurance policy. Under this policy, the remaining loan is waived after the death of the loan holder. This policy fixes the premium according to the loan amount. For example, the premium for a loan of ₹1 lakh is around ₹1000.

Loan Closing: The remaining loan amount will be waived off and the loan will be closed. If you took a loan of ₹20 lakh and repaid ₹7 lakh, the remaining ₹13 lakh will be waived off.

Transfer of vehicle to nominee

  • The following documents will be required to transfer the vehicle to the nominee:
  • Aadhaar card, PAN card and death certificate of the deceased

Copy of Aadhaar card, PAN card and bank passbook of the nominee
Get the form from the bank and fill in the required details. Attach all the documents and submit it to the bank. Within 10 to 15 days, the nominee will get a No Objection Certificate (NOC), after which the vehicle can be transferred to the nominee.
